3D model description

These horns are designed to sit forward over the forehead by a little bit, like a tiefling's!

The printed horns are 6" from base to tip if not counting the base, 9.5" long if counting the base, and about 1.75" wide at the widest point.

I wanted the horns to be light and easily taken on and off, so the horns are designed to be held on with elastic beading cord that sits just behind the hairline. There are 4 sets of holes at the base of the horns for you to easily thread two lengths of cord through and tie into a headband. If printed at the suggested infill, the horns will stay on with just those two cords so long as you don't shake your head really hard! If you want some added stability, a dab of skin-safe adhesive on the forehead under each horn will make sure they don't slide around, or you can create your own headgear for them.

Included are two STL files, one for each side.

I suggest printing them at 10% infill! If they are too heavy, the beading cord won't be as efficient.

If you scale them down, the holes for the beading cord may be too small, so please keep that in mind if you scale them!

To create the headband as designed, you will need 2 lengths of elastic beading cord about 24" long (depending on head size). Thread one cord through the TOP HOLES ONLY; then thread the other cord through the BOTTOM HOLES ONLY. Carefully lift the horns by the cords and put the horns on your head - adjust as desired - then just tie a knot with the cords, trim your ends, and you're done!

3D printing settings

Suggested infill: 10%
Supports ON
Print time at 0.3mm layer height is about 7 hours per horn.
